真的,就挺意外的,学习是一个偷懒的过程
本帖最后由 Daniel_Zhang 于 2021-1-20 23:26 编辑学习这件事,真的,就是用来偷懒的{:10_330:}
在学 python 之前,创建十几个空的文件夹,需要挨个右键,新建文件夹。{:10_337:}
学习 python 之后,os.chdir() 然后再 os.mkdir 重复十几次,就结束了{:10_297:}
真的,偷懒神器,就感觉全身都很爽
最近在看小甲鱼的 html,写课后作业的时候,真的,灵光一闪,我点这个 zip 文件,还得挪动鼠标,然后点击,还要再重复上述操作一次,感觉真的很烦啊有没有{:10_292:}
不过这肯定是难不倒我的啦,敲敲代码的事
说时迟那时快,右键打开浏览器的检查,点击 console,开始敲代码{:10_328:}
for (i=0;i< document.getElementsByTagName('a').length;i++){let n = (document.getElementsByTagName('a').text).search(/.zip/i); if (n != -1){document.getElementsByTagName('a').click()}}
嗯,回车{:10_256:}
啊,下载~
就很神奇,匹配到了页面里所有的 .zip 文件,下载
嗯,问题来了,是时候研究一下,如何让它自动解压
不错,我又要开始偷懒了,能动动手指就坚决不动手臂{:10_307:}
import os, zipfile
LOCATION = '' # LOCATION 写zip文件的路径就可以了
os.chdir(LOCATION)
for each in os.listdir():
if'.zip' in each:
extracting = zipfile.ZipFile(each)
extracting.extractall() # 括号中可以加入解压的目标路径
os.remove(each) # 删除原 zip 文件 不错,不错 大神の偷懒:能让机器做的绝不动手{:10_256:} 能偷懒绝对不自己来{:10_298:} 学以致用,我辈楷模
页:
[1]